A multi-level linkage method and system for virtual forest simulation information based on scene roaming
A scene and forest technology, which is applied in the multi-level linkage method of virtual forest simulation information and its system field, can solve the problems of time-consuming calculation process, failure to establish correlation relationship of different granularity scene information, and affecting large-scale forest scene drawing and roaming speed, etc. , to achieve the effect of reducing time-consuming, improving rapidity, and fast and accurate conversion

Embodiment 1
[0036] refer to figure 2 , a multi-level linkage method of virtual forest simulation information based on scene roaming, the method is:
[0037](1) Use the forest growth model to calculate the biomass of each tree, and search the tree visualization model corresponding to the tree biomass from the scene database according to the calculated biomass of each tree, and draw a virtual forest scene on the computer screen; The forest growth model is at least one of fine-grained, medium-grained, and coarse-grained forest growth models, and the tree biomass refers to the total amount of organic matter accumulated by trees in a certain period of time, which can be accumulated per unit time. The average quality is represented, and the tree visualization model can be a three-dimensional tree model, a tree picture or other symbols representing trees;

Embodiment 2
[0045] refer to figure 1 , a system for implementing the multi-level linkage method of virtual forest simulation information based on scene roaming as described above, the system is composed of a simulation application layer 1 and a data layer 2. Simulation application layer 1 provides virtual forest simulation process and parameter visualization management and maintenance functions, including simulation parameter module 3, growth simulation module 4, information linkage module 5, roaming event monitoring and management module 6, policy management module 7, growth model Management module 8, scene management module 9, etc.; data layer 2 provides growth model data information in the process of virtual forest simulation, and scene data and linkage strategy information when converting forest scene simulation information with different scene granularity, including scene linkage strategy library 10. Growth model library 11 and scene database 12.
